Web1 jun. 2024 · According to a recent R&A study, the average amateur hits their 7-iron 133 yards. Not all 7-irons are alike mind you, and that goes for all irons in the bag. 25-years ago, the loft of a 7-iron would have been roughly 35 degrees, but some sets now have a 7-iron with less than 30 degrees of loft. This is the ideal time to hit your gap wedge since you’ll … ctfshow log4j2Web18 jan. 2024 · The distance you can hit with a 54-degree wedge will vary depending on the golfer’s skill level and individual strength and ability. On average, men can expect to hit 80-115 yards, while women typically range between 60-80 yards.
